What Is Crypto Staking?

Crypto staking is a way to make extra earnings by locking certain cryptocurrencies in your own crypto wallet. You can only stake coins running on a Proof-of-Stake (PoS) blockchain. This particular blockchain helps to verify transactions before recording them.

Types of Staking Wallets

Crypto wallets come in two major types, the hot wallets, or the cold ones. Hot wallets operate entirely online, and take the form of an exchange wallet or a mobile wallet. In contrast, cold wallets are used offline. They can either be hard wallets, which are hardware devices that you connect to your PC, or desktop wallets which are softwares you install.

Where is the safest place to store crypto? ›

The safest place to store crypto is in a hardware wallet, which is a physical device that stores your private keys offline and keeps them solely under your control. A cold wallet is the most secure for long-term crypto storage. It protects against online attacks and unauthorized access.
